WebRBAC defines permissions based on a person's job function, known outside of AWS as a role. Within AWS a role usually refers to an IAM role, which is an identity in IAM that you … WebIn computer systems security, role-based access control (RBAC) or role-based security is an approach to restricting system access to authorized users, and to implementing mandatory access control (MAC) or discretionary access control (DAC). Role-based access control is a policy-neutral access-control mechanism defined around roles and privileges.

WebRole-based access control (RBAC) is the standard authorization approach in IAM. RBAC defines access permissions based on a user’s job function or “role” (usually referred to as … WebMay 29, 2024 · RBAC is an optional feature that can be turned off altogether. Run the following command to see if it’s enabled: bash. The command above has produced a line of output which shows RBAC is available. If you don’t see any output, that indicates that RBAC is turned off in your cluster.
